Is the norm for counter rotating props for them to turn outwards from the centre.
Namely the (port) left prop turns anticlockwise and the (starboard) right prop turns clockwise.
The two props pictured below are handed, with the one on left marked 'L' and the one on right marked 'R'.
To rotate these as above, that is left turns anticlockwise means I would need to place the 'L' prop on the right shaft (starboard) and the 'R' prop on port shaft or do I leave them as is and rotate them inwards.
Samson has a single rudder on the centre line.
-
For twin screw, single rudder it is more efficient for steering to have "inward" turning props.
That is looking from the stern the left hand (port) prop turns clockwise and the stbd prop (stbd) turns anti-clockwise.
When turning this way the propwash is directed up to the ships hull and out over the rudder giving better rudder response.
